Subtract 3/70 from 30/98
30/98 - 3/70 is 129/490.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 98 and 70 is 490
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 490 - For the 1st fraction, since 98 × 5 = 490,
30/98 = 30 × 5/98 × 5 = 150/490 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 70 × 7 = 490,
3/70 = 3 × 7/70 × 7 = 21/490 - Subtract the two like fractions:
150/490 - 21/490 = 150 - 21/490 = 129/490
